The Rise of Digital Art and Online Marketplaces
One of the most significant trends shaping the art market today is the growing importance of digital art and online marketplaces. The COVID-19 pandemic has accelerated the shift towards online art transactions, with many galleries, auction houses, and art fairs moving their operations online. This trend is expected to continue, with online art marketplaces such as Artsy, Artnet, and 1stdibs becoming increasingly popular among collectors and art professionals. Sustainable Investing and the Art Market
Another key trend in the art market is the growing emphasis on sustainable investing and environmental, social, and governance (ESG) considerations. As investors become increasingly aware of the environmental and social impact of their investments, the art market is responding by incorporating sustainable practices and ESG criteria into investment decisions.
